Abstract :
Background and Objective: Moyamoya disease is a condition caused by the obstruction of intracranial vessels, which can lead to ischemic or hemorrhagic vascular events. Most patients have underlying risk factors that contribute to the development of this vascular disease. This article presents a case of Moyamoya disease associated with esophageal achalasia in an 11-year-old boy with a family history of the condition. Comprehensive examinations of this patient did not reveal any complications other than achalasia as a risk factor.
